There is not a direct bus from Mary Esther, FL to Chicago, IL. There is not a bus stop in Mary Esther, FL, but there is one in Chicago, IL.

The closest bus stop from Mary Esther, FL is in Fort Walton Beach, FL, which is around 4 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Fort Walton Beach, FL to Chicago, IL.

The population of Mary Esther, FL is 4,370

Mary Esther, FL is in Okaloosa county.

The population of Chicago, IL is 2,699,347

Chicago, IL is in Cook county.
